Subject: slow snapping

Question
dear sharma

  I use 3dsmax7, as I zoom the model and try to
snap to the entities, it goes very slow, when
i turn of the snap button i can go very fast,but
i need snap like endpoint, mid, for accurate
drawing. Is there any setting or my 3dsmax is
currupted.

thank you,


mubin

Answer
Dear Mubin,
 Thanks for your question. This is not a problem actually, this is by -default. As you zoom-in a project, it automatically slows down the processing. To overcome this you can decrease the subdivisions (segments) of the object.
